* Ported to Linux's Second Extended File System as part of the
* dump and restore backup suit
* Remy Card <card@Linux.EU.Org>, 1994-1997
- * Stelian Pop <pop@cybercable.fr>, 1999
+ * Stelian Pop <pop@cybercable.fr>, 1999-2000
*
- * $Id: dump.h,v 1.8 1999/11/21 16:01:47 tiniou Exp $
+ * $Id: dump.h,v 1.12 2000/03/01 10:16:05 stelian Exp $
*/
/*-
#define MAXINOPB (MAXBSIZE / sizeof(struct dinode))
#define MAXNINDIR (MAXBSIZE / sizeof(daddr_t))
-#ifndef NAME_MAX
-#define NAME_MAX 255
-#endif
-
/*
* Dump maps used to describe what is to be dumped.
*/
* All calculations done in 0.1" units!
*/
char *disk; /* name of the disk file */
-char tape[NAME_MAX]; /* name of the tape file */
+char tape[MAXPATHLEN]; /* name of the tape file */
char *tapeprefix; /* prefix of the tape file */
char *dumpdates; /* name of the file containing dump date information*/
-char *temp; /* name of the file for doing rewrite of dumpdates */
char lastlevel; /* dump level of previous dump */
char level; /* dump level of this dump */
int uflag; /* update flag */
* a linked list, and then (eventually) arrayified.
*/
struct dumpdates {
- char dd_name[NAME_MAX+3];
+ char dd_name[MAXPATHLEN+3];
char dd_level;
time_t dd_ddate;
};
extern off_t lseek();
extern const char *strerror();
#endif
+
+ /* 04-Feb-00 ILC */
+#define IEXCLUDE_MAXNUM 256 /* max size of inode exclude list */
+